The Axioline E device is designed for use within an EtherCAT® network. It is used to acquire and output digital signals. The device is suitable for use without a control cabinet in harsh industrial ambient conditions. Your advantages
Connection with M12 connectors with push-pull fast connection or screw connection
Mapping in accordance with EtherCAT® specification as EtherCAT® subdevice
EtherCAT® supported with min. 100 μs cycle time
Support for the EtherCAT® Hot Connect function
Automatic addressing: Auto Inc Adr, EtherCAT Adr
Identification: Configured Station Alias
Supported mailbox protocols: CoE, FoE
Supported synchronization modes: DC, SM
Transmission speed of 100 Mbps
Short-circuit and overload protection
IP65/IP67/IP69 degree of protection
